Malix Pek, a non profit organization that helps street dogs in Playa del Carmen

Hello everybody!

I would like to introduce you Malix Pek Asociación Civil.
We are a group of people who loves dogs and the animals in general. Our goal is to decrease the number of street dogs here in Playa del Carmen.
How we achieve it?
By spaying and neutering.

We know that the problem is in those “half street dogs” that means that those dogs have "owners" who don’t really care about their dogs. The dogs keep on reproducing without the minimum control.

So far we rehomed more than 120 dogs and we spayed/ neutered more than 150.

We worked in all sterilizations campaign. We try to be there helping the organization and bringing dogs to surgery.

We TALK to the people to explain them the importance of sterilization. We have a direct communication with the people of Playa del Carmen.

Every summer we help V.I.D.A.S. sterilization campaign.

We don't receive financing help from the Government of Quintana Roo. We only work with donation coming from privates and fundraising.
